Open in One Side of CAN Sub Bus Line (TO 12/2010): Procedure

WARNING: This page is about a different car, the 2011 Toyota Avalon. However, it is still accessible from the selected car via links, so may be relevant.
  1. CHECK CAN BUS WIRE 
    1. Disconnect the connector with terminals CANH and CANL of the ECU.
      Fig 1: Identifying ECU Connector Terminals
      GTY299339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002
    2. Select "CAN Bus Check" on the Techstream.

      HINT: 

      • This step should be repeated for each ECU (sensor) until only one (the disconnected ECU (sensor)) is missing from the CAN bus check.
      • It can then be determined that this ECU has an open circuit in one of its CANH or CANL wires.

      Standard

      A B
      Only disconnected ECU is not displayed on the Techstream. Several ECUs and sensors are not displayed on the Techstream.

    B → RECONNECT CONNECTOR. REPEAT THIS INSPECTION FOR OTHER ECUS (SENSORS) UNTIL ONLY ONE IS NOT DISPLAYED 

    A: Go to next step 

  2. CHECK CAN BUS WIRE 
    1. Measure the resistance according to the value(s) in the table below.
      Fig 2: Identifying ECU Connector Terminals
      GTY299339Courtesy of © TOYOTA, LICENSE AGREEMENT TMS1002

      Standard resistance

      ECUs (sensors) Specified Condition
      ECM 108 to 132 Ω
      Skid control ECU 108 to 132 Ω
      Other ECUs (sensors) 54 to 69 Ω

      HINT: 

      • This is an example inspection.
      • Perform this inspection for the ECU that was not displayed in the previous inspection.

    NG → REPAIR OR REPLACE ECU BUS LINE OR CONNECTOR 

    OK → REPLACE ECU
